RemoteWeather is a complete weather monitoring system designed for personal weather stations. It consists of an app (this app) and weather server software that runs on Linux, Mac, and Windows. RemoteWeather creates a professional live weather website, stores your historical readings, and shares your observations with weather services and amateur radio networks.
What you get:
- Live weather iOS/iPadOS application (this app)
- Live weather website with real-time updates and interactive charts. - Long-term data storage for analyzing trends and patterns. - Automatic uploads to Weather Underground, PWS Weather, and other services. - APRS/CWOP transmission for ham radio operators. - Access your data--in real time--from anywhere on any device.
Supported weather stations:
- Davis Instruments (VantagePro, VantagePro2, Vue)
- Campbell Scientific dataloggers
- Ambient Weather stations
- AirGradient air quality monitors, and more.
Important:
This app connects to your RemoteWeather server installation. You'll need RemoteWeather software running on Linux hardware at your station site (available free at github.com/chrissnell/remoteweather).
